Applesauce Cake with Cinnamon Cream Cheese Frosting

Indulge in the cozy flavors of our Applesauce Cake with Cinnamon Cream Cheese Frosting. This delightful dessert features a moist, spiced cake made with unsweetened applesauce that adds natural sweetness and keeps every bite tender. Topped with a creamy cinnamon-infused frosting, this cake is perfect for family gatherings, festive celebrations, or simply enjoying on a quiet evening at home. Its warm aroma and comforting taste make it a favorite for any occasion. With simple ingredients and easy preparation steps, this recipe is ideal for bakers of all skill levels.

Ingredients

  • Unsweetened applesauce
  • All-purpose flour
  • Brown sugar
  • Baking soda
  • Baking powder
  • Ground cinnamon
  • Ground nutmeg
  • Eggs
  • Vegetable oil
  • Vanilla extract
  • Cream cheese
  • Powdered sugar
  • Butter

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and grease a 9×13-inch baking pan.
  2. In a large bowl, mix unsweetened applesauce, brown sugar, vegetable oil, eggs, and vanilla extract.
  3. In another bowl, whisk together all-purpose flour, baking soda, baking powder, ground cinnamon, and nutmeg.
  4. Gradually fold the dry mixture into the wet ingredients until just combined.
  5. Pour the batter into the prepared baking pan and bake for 30-35 minutes or until a toothpick comes out clean.
  6. Allow the cake to cool completely before frosting.
  7. For the frosting, beat together cream cheese, butter, vanilla extract, powdered sugar, and ground cinnamon until smooth.
  8. Spread the frosting evenly over the cooled cake.
